Dan Saelinger + Shop SCAD


If you don't know Shop SCAD, it's a great online gallery store (and they just opened another brick + mortar store in Atlanta) that exclusively features the artwork and designs of students, faculty, staff and alumni of the Savannah College of Art and Design. Their pièce de résistance thus far has been the Melamine Dinnerware by Working Class Studio, that's selling in gift stores all over the country ($6-$12). I was checking out shop SCAD recently because I've been looking to invest in some photography as our loft still has some serious empty wall space that needs filling. Our artwork is supersaturated with prints and I'm not ready (nor is my wallet) to make the leap to purchasing paintings yet. I happened upon Dan Saelinger's photography, which I'm loving, especially the above Matchsticks ($300) and the below Marsh ($300), only I wish these were available in oversized dimensions like 5 ft. x 7 ft. instead of 11" x 14". Both photographs are from an edition of 50 and signed and dated by the artist.
